This is an SEC Form 8-K (Item 2.02) reporting ONE Gas second-quarter 2026 results and updating full-year adjusted earnings expectations, plus a quarterly dividend declaration.
Ticker impact
ONE Gas raised 2026 adjusted earnings expectations to the upper half of its $306-$314 million and $4.83-$4.95 EPS ranges and declared a $0.68 quarterly dividend.

Key entities
- companyONE Gas, Inc.
NYSE-listed regulated natural gas utility reporting Q2 2026 results, raising 2026 adjusted earnings expectations, and declaring a quarterly dividend.
- subsidiaryKansas Gas Service
Filed for a Gas System Reliability Surcharge increase effective October 2026.
- subsidiaryTexas Gas Service
Gas Reliability Infrastructure Program filing approved by the Texas Railroad Commission, with new rates effective July 2026.
- subsidiaryOklahoma Natural Gas
PBRC application with interim rates subject to refund implemented June 26, 2026; includes customer credits and potential appeals.
